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1 and 10. To get the overall score you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of them. We use a weighted review system, which means the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. Guests can also give separate “subscores” in crucial areas like location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.
You can review an accommodation that you booked through our platform if you stayed there, or if you got to the property but didn’t actually stay there. To edit a review you’ve already submitted, contact our Customer Service team.
We have people and automated systems that specialize in detecting fake reviews submitted to our platform. If we find any, we delete them and, if necessary, take action against whoever is responsible.
Anyone who spots something suspicious can always report it to our Customer Service team so that our fraud team can investigate.

JapanWe were put in the cabin with a massive beehive, which we heard active in the bedroom wall through the night. On our departure, the staff admitted they were aware of the bees and are planning to relocate them. The beautiful landscape is extremely thorny, so you need thick soled shoes. Two sweet dogs kept us company throughout the stay - even sleeping on the outside chairs in the night. They had lovely temperaments, but they frightened the other animals away. We were especially disappointed when they chased the buck from the dam. Poorly maintained - torn bedding, loose and missing fittings, chipped crockery, droppings in bedroom on arrival etc. No extra blankets available for cold nights. We were asked to bring our own.
We were welcomed warmly by friendly and helpful staff. There is a gorgeous view from the raised cabin. The sky at night was stunning! There is a sizable braai low to the ground. Wood and ice are available for purchase. Good size fridge-freezer. Lots of hot water in the shower. There is a swimming pool with one side shallow enough for kids to enjoy playing in. Free WiFi. The slightly longer route to Grootgeluk suggested by the staff is much simpler and scenic than the shorter, bumpy route through the township that Google Maps suggests. So take the Hakdoring turnoff they advise.
